Where PUAEME008 fits and why it matters
PUAEME008 lives within the general public Security Training Package and is commonly utilized in the emergency situation solutions and prehospital context in Australia. It rests together with units like PUAEME005 Provide pain monitoring (older code) in the heritage pathway and is straightened to roles such as emergency situation response team members, commercial paramedics, event paramedics, firemans, and some volunteer initial -responders. The core is basic: evaluate discomfort, pick ideal analgesia within your clinical scope, provide it securely, and screen results and side effects while preserving medical governance standards.
The unit exists since unrelieved pain is not just unpleasant, it has quantifiable repercussions. Severe discomfort drives tachycardia and hypertension, gets worse oxygen need, and can mask or imitate various other signs. People in distress are tougher to evaluate for back tenderness, abdominal guarding, and neurological adjustments. Early, ideal analgesia makes the remainder of the task much easier, and safer.
What the system actually teaches
Courses mapped to PUAEME008 Provide Discomfort Monitoring are practical. You do not invest the day in a classroom memorising receptor subtypes. You learn to apply a straightforward approach that stands up when the client is on gravel, in a confined shower room, or seated in a grandstand at 2 am.
The regular development begins with a structured analysis. Pain strength is recorded with confirmed tools like the Numeric Score Range or the Wong-Baker faces range for youngsters. Much more notably, you incorporate that score with mechanism, important signs, and client factors like age, frailty, intoxication, and comorbidities. You discover to seek warnings, for instance, serious stomach discomfort with guarding where you avoid dental medications that can make complex surgical analysis, or extreme head injury where you require tighter surveillance before escalating analgesia.
From there, you move into analgesic choices permitted under your scientific extent and employer methods. In Australia, many non-paramedic -responders carry inhaled methoxyflurane, occasionally called the "green whistle," due to the fact that it is fast, familiar, and has a benign safety and security account when used properly. Some organisations add oral analgesics, usually paracetamol and ibuprofen, and periodically aspirin if a cardiac reason is presumed under an upper body discomfort protocol. A smaller sized number include intranasal fentanyl or IV morphine or ketamine, though those are normally reserved for higher-scope roles like paramedics or expanded treatment medics with extra credentialing.
The PUAEME008 system educates the risk-free administration of whichever representatives sit in your method atmosphere. That suggests appropriate dosing, indications, contraindications, client placing, and constant surveillance. It likewise educates you to expect and take care of adverse effects like hypotension, nausea or vomiting, drowsiness, and in the case of opioids, breathing depression. For methoxyflurane, you find out the optimum dosage limits each day and weekly, and you learn to implement breaks from the inhaler if sedation increases.
Pharmacology is covered at the functional degree you need on scene. As opposed to a deep expedition of GABA or NMDA receptors, you get what matters for decision-making: beginning, height, duration, paths, communications, and dangers in vulnerable teams like the elderly, expectant patients, and those with recognized liver or renal condition. The program repetitively links medicine option to context. For example, a person with a considerable long bone crack who is nil by mouth awaiting surgical procedure may succeed with breathed in analgesia or intranasal choices, whereas the person with moderate to modest ankle sprain might be fine with dental agents and non-pharmacological measures.

Assessment, circumstances, and what trainers look for
Competency in PUAEME008 is performance-based. Anticipate simulated situations that reproduce broken forearms, shoulder misplacements, burns, and abdominal pain. You will certainly be asked to examine, pick an analgesic alternative within your extent, provide it securely, and check the result. A lot of assessors are rigorous about monitoring of the patient's mental state and respiration after analgesia. You can not merely provide a dosage and action on.
Written elements normally include short-answer questions regarding contraindications, dose ranges, unfavorable results, and the legal structure for the medicines. Trainers wish to see that you recognize examining legal rights of drug management, permission, and documents. If your organisation utilizes scientific practice standards, you will be evaluated against them. If you do not follow your local procedure in the scenario, anticipate a difficulty from the assessor even if your common plan would be practical elsewhere.
Common challenges include giving inhaled analgesia before finishing a security sweep of the scene, forgetting to reassess pain after a treatment, over-reliance on a single device like the NRS without contextual judgment, and inadequate handover. Medications frequently covered and sensible considerations
The medication listing in PUAEME008 Provide Pain Administration programs depends on your service. 3 wide categories show up often.
Methoxyflurane is favoured in numerous emergency reaction setups due to the fact that it is fast, self-titrated, and very easy to lug. You discover to set up the inhaler appropriately, put the active carbon filter to restrict ambient vapor, and instruct the patient plainly. Application limitations issue. Fitness instructors will certainly pierce you on when to stop, normally after a set quantity or when sedation increases. Due to the fact that methoxyflurane is metabolised in the liver and secreted by the kidneys, you learn caution in those with kidney disability, and you take note of interactions or previous exposure within a specified time frame.

Oral analgesics like paracetamol and advil continue to be workhorses. You find out to look for liver illness, anticoagulant treatment, intestinal bleeding threat, and allergy before administering. You also learn the timing of beginning so that you do not anticipate instant alleviation. In ambulatory injuries, dental representatives couple well with RICE measures and reassurance. A common error is to use these too late, when a client has been in discomfort for an hour already. The program motivates very early factor to consider when it is secure and indicated.
Opioids and ketamine appear in higher-scope atmospheres. If your carrier consists of intranasal fentanyl or IV choices, anticipate a heavier emphasis on tracking, titration, and negative occasion monitoring. You require to have naloxone offered and understand when and exactly how to utilize it. Ketamine protocols vary, yet the principles include dosage option based upon whether you are aiming for analgesia or dissociation, expectancy of introduction reactions, and clear communication with the client and bystanders regarding uncommon sensations.
Across all alternatives, you are instructed to layer non-drug actions. Immobilisation and splinting supply a shocking quantity of alleviation when done carefully. Positioning additionally matters. An individual with rib cracks will certainly breathe much easier semi-upright, while someone with thought spinal injury may endure pain much better if you sustain neutral alignment and stay clear of unnecessary motion. Straightforward warmth or chilly treatment can be used while you prepare medications, and it commonly gets time.
Documentation, legal elements, and clinical governance
The device installs lawful and administration needs. You learn to function under approved medical technique guidelines or standing orders. You record indicators, dose, route, time, client response, adverse effects, and any type of required notices or handover information. Storage, protection, and recording of arranged medicines are covered if pertinent to your context. The useful truth is this: every dose you give ought to be reconstructible theoretically later on, with sufficient detail that another clinician can understand what occurred and why.
Consent and ability are attended to. For most analgesics, verbal approval after a clear explanation is appropriate. When capacity remains in question, your decision-making shifts to benefits, but this is uncommon for easy analgesia and more common in intoxication or head injury. The training motivates you to use de-escalation abilities and to entail household or carers when ideal, while never delaying discomfort care that is clearly indicated and safe.
Clinical governance proceeds after the course. Several organisations call for routine refreshers, scenario testimonials, or audits of analgesia use. If a service sees a cluster of negative results or documents failures, they might upgrade procedures and bring teams back for targeted training. A good discomfort administration certificate program constructs this loop in from the start.
